Output 08683fcf1b9a5630c5c149f3fb5674bdd8153d50ec6db91f3ecc231bddb25faf:0

value
517846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edc3e3e644baf26e39d90d88e09b6cf7cfb52d9 OP_EQUAL
address
3N1PmtfzEqYXFRqNEJhDELBSh1Lku82Yac
transaction
08683fcf1b9a5630c5c149f3fb5674bdd8153d50ec6db91f3ecc231bddb25faf
spent
true